* {
	margin:0px;
	padding:0px;
}
body {
	font-family:Arial, Helvetica, sans-serif;
	color:#454449;
	background:url(../images/bg_body.jpg) left top repeat-x;
	font-size:14px;
}
ul, li {
	list-style:none;
	margin:0px;
	padding:0px;
}
a:link, a:active, a:visited {
	outline:none;
	cursor:pointer;
	color:#000000;
	text-decoration:none;
}
a:hover {
	text-decoration:underline;
	color:#0955c7;
}

input, select, textarea {
	float:left;
	border:#dedede 1px solid;
	color:#666666;
}
p {
	color:#454449;
	font-size:14px;
	line-height:18px;
	padding: 5px 0 0 0;
	margin: 0 0 0 0;
}
h1 {
	color:#000000;
	font-size:22px;
	font-weight:normal;
	padding: 0 0 0 0;
	margin: 0 0 0 0;
}

h2 {
	color:#000000;
	font-size:20px;
	font-weight:normal;
	padding: 10px 0 0 0;
	margin: 0 0 0 0;
}
h3 {
	color:#000;
	font-size:18px;
	font-weight:normal;
}
h4 {
	color:#3b3e40;
	font-size:15px;
	font-weight:bold;
}
h5 {
	color:#006699;
	font-size:13px;
	font-weight:bold;
}
h6 {
	color:#006699;
	font-size:12px;
	font-weight:normal;
}
img {
	border:0px;
}
.divider5 {
	height:5px;
	clear:both;
	font-size:0px;
}
.divider10 {
	height:10px;
	clear:both;
	font-size:0px;
}
.divider15 {
	height:15px;
	clear:both;
	font-size:0px;
}
.divider20 {
	height:20px;
	clear:both;
	font-size:0px;
}
.leftpadd5 {
	padding:0 0 0 5px;
	clear:both;
}
.leftpadd10 {
	padding:0 0 0 10px;
	float:left;
}
.leftpadd15 {
	padding:0 0 0 15px;
	float:left;
}
.rightpadd5 {
	padding:0 5px 0 0;
	float:left;
}
.rightpadd10 {
	padding:0 10px 0 0;
	float:left;
}
.rightpadd15 {
	padding:0 15px 0 0;
	float:left;
}
.downpad10 {
	padding:0 0 10px 0;
}
.floatleft {
	float:left;
}
.floatright {
	float:right;
}
.clearfloat {
	clear:both;
}
.list{
list-style:outside;
font-family:Arial, Helvetica, sans-serif;
font-style:normal;
color:#454449;
text-decoration:none;
font-size:12px;
padding: 0 0 0 5px;
}
.fontsize16 {
font-size:16px;
font-weight:bold;
}
.bottompadding {
padding: 10px 0 0 0;
margin: 0 0 0 0;
}
.checkbox {
	width:15px;
	height:15px;
	border:none;
}
.radiobox {
	width:15px;
	height:15px;
	border:none;
}
.wrapper {
	width:1000px;
	margin:0 auto;
}
.header {
	width:1000px;
	height:180px;
	float:left;
}
.header .colleft{
	width:400px;
	float:left;
	padding:35px 0 0 0;
}
.header .colright{
	float:left;
	padding:80px 0 0 60px;
}
.header .colleft a.logo:link, .header .colleft a.logo:active, .header .colleft a.logo:visited{
	font-family:"Trebuchet MS", Arial, Helvetica, sans-serif;
	font-size:50px;
	color:#000;
	text-decoration:none;
}
.header .hmenu{
	width:1000px;
	padding:25px 0 0 0;
	float:left;
}
.header .hmenu ul{
	float:right;	
}
.header .hmenu li{
	float:left;	
	padding:0 8px;
	background:url(../images/hmenuline.jpg) right 4px no-repeat;
}
.hmenu li a:link, .hmenu li a:active, .hmenu li a:visited {
	font-size:14px;
}
.hmenu li a:hover{
	text-decoration:none;
	color:#666;
}
.header .hmenu li.last{
	background:none;	
}
.contentbody{
	width:1000px;
	float:left;
	padding:0 0 30px 0;
}
.contentbody .colleft{
	width:227px;
	float:left;
	padding:0 21px 0 17px;
	background:url(../images/bg_colleft.jpg) left top no-repeat;
}
.contentbody .colleft .lmenu{
	background:#000 url(../images/bg_colleftbot.jpg) left bottom no-repeat;
	padding:0 8px 30px 8px;
	float:left;
	width:211px;
}
.lmenu .googlead{
	padding:15px;
	float:left;
}
.lmenu ul li{
	width:191px;
	float:left;
	background:url(../images/img_lmenubullet.gif) 3px 13px no-repeat;
	border-bottom:1px solid #737373;
	padding:7px 0 7px 20px;
}
.lmenu li a:link, .lmenu li a:active, .lmenu li a:visited {
	color:#fff;
	font-size:12px;
}
.lmenu li a:hover {
	color:#999;
	text-decoration:none;
}
.contentbody .colright{
	width:735px;
	padding:10px 0 0 0;
	float:left;
}
.colright .contentright{
	width:535px;
	float:left;
}
.colright .contentright ul.rightmenu li{
	float:left;
	padding:0 0 0 20px;
}
ul.rightmenu li a:link, ul.rightmenu li a:active, ul.rightmenu li a:visited{
	font-size:12px;
	padding:2px;
	float:left;
}
ul.rightmenu li a:hover{
	background:#336699;
	color:#fff;
}
.colright .googlead{
	width:160px;
	float:left;
	padding:0 0 0 40px;
}
.footer{
	width:100%;
	clear:both;
	float:left;
	height:59px;
	background:url(../images/bg_footer.gif) left top repeat-x;
}
.footer .footercontent{
	width:1000px;
	margin:0 auto;
}
.footer .footercontent ul{
	padding:10px 0 0 30px;
}
.footer .footercontent li{
	float:left;
	padding:15px;
}
.footer .footercontent li a:link, .footer .footercontent li a:active, .footer .footercontent li a:visited{
	font-size:12px;
	color:#000;
}
.footer .footercontent li a:hover{
	font-size:12px;
	color:#000;
}